General description

10-Hydroxymorphine is a potential impurity from the production of morphine pharmaceutical formulations. Morphine is a potent opiate analgesic drug used to relieve both acute and chronic severe pain. This Certified Snap-N-Spike® Solution is applicable for use as starting material in calibrators or controls for a variety of LC/MS or GC/MS applications such as impurity identification.
